About: Stratuz is a Venezuelan doom-death metal band formed in 1984. The group released their first demo in 1993 and their debut album “In Nomine…” in 1995, helping them to quickly become the most recognized metal band in Venezuela and cementing their place as one of the pioneer bands of extreme metal.
​
In 1999, Stratuz finished recording the album “The Last Angel” upon their return from a European tour. That same year, they signed with the Belgian label LSP-Company for a new album entitled “Spirit Seduction”.
​
The band decided to disband in 2006, but in 2019 they reform and start working on a new album titled “Osculum Pacis”, released on 26 April 2022.
​
Stratuz recently reached number one on the Jacquin Ravens Top 50 Metal on US radio station 99WNRR with their latest album “Osculum Pacis”.

About:

Stygian Fair is a band from a small town called Umeå in the north of Sweden. The band has existed for about nine years now and it all started when both P-O Jonsson and Emil Holmqvist decided to leave a band called ” Crave” to lay the foundations for Stygian Fair. Erik Andersson joined on bass and Andreas Stoltz on lead vocals and guitar. This first incarnation of the band never made a big mark recording or gig-wise… due to life’s crooked path.

In the autumn of 2016 Erik left the band, and a few weeks later so did Andreas as well. Soon thereafter the band gathered new momentum by welcoming Anders Hedman as the new powerhouse bass player. After a couple of auditions, Pontus Åkerlund became the new singer and with this setting, the band recorded and launched an EP named “Into the Coven”. The band began playing live frequently at different local venues. At the end of August 2018, the band entered the studio again, and in October of the same year came the debut “Panta Rei”. In January 2020 came the sophomore album “Nadir” and in April 2021 “Equilibrium”.

In September 2021 Pontus Åkerlund decided to leave the band. A few week’s search for a new vocalist lead to the return of Andreas Stoltz as lead vocalist and guitar player, after his years in Binary Creed and Hollow. In late 2022 Stygian Fair entered the studio once again, to record ten new powerful songs and with Stygian Fair’s trademark strong melodies. It is titled Aradia after the witch daughter of Diana, the goddess of the hunt and the moon.

About:

Band formation: 1990 – present
Location: Long Island, New York
​
1987-1989: Chris Basile joins the band Mortuary along with Terrence Hobbs, Doug Cerrito, and Mike Smith, all of Suffocation. Together over 30 songs were written by the band and many of the songs and riffs written during this time appear on both Pyrexia and Suffocation’s early releases leading to many comparisons.
​
1990: Basile meets up with the four other original members Guy Marchais, Rob Shimonski, Daryl Wagner and Mike Andrejko, and Pyrexia is formed. They go on to release their 1991 demo Liturgy of Impurity and later the classic 1993 Full-length Sermon of Mockery, cementing their place in the anoles of Death Metal history……
​
Pyrexia continued to release one seminal release after another including their 1997 “System of the Animal”, and even teaming up with Trevor Peres of Obituary in 1999 to form the band “Catastrophic” which went on to release their debut album on Metal Blade records.
​
In 2007 the band signed with Unique Leader Records and began an extensive campaign of touring and performing both in America and overseas in support of the next three albums released under the UL moniker that continues today.
​
With the addition of Gravitas Entertainment and Management as full-time management for the band, the schedule and team in place for 2023 have the band set for new heights…..

About:

Membrance was born in Venice in 2012 from the mind of founding member Davide Lazzarini as a Death Metal and Black Metal crossover project, it wasn’t until 2014 and onwards, after several line-up changes, that the group stabilized in old-school Death Metal with blues/rock n’ roll influences, which was reinforced by the entry of lead guitarist Pietro Battiston.

After an intense period of live activity in the underground and various demo recordings, in 2017 Giovanni De Fraja joined as the drummer and Membrance decided to work more seriously on their own music. They immediately recorded and produced their own debut album “Abyss”, initially released independently it was quickly picked up by the Ukrainian label Envenomed Music.

Thanks to this first release, the group received a fair amount of approval in the Italian and European underground scene, and we’re contacted to play at Metaldays of Tolmin 2018 in Slovenia, along with the Winterdays of Metal of the same year, plus asked to be opening support for various international bands on tour in Italy such as Marduk, Brujeria, and Necrodeath.

These successes pushed the group to collaborate again with Envenomed Music and with the support of Narcoleptica Productions, Membrance produced their second studio album “Morality’s Collapse”, which was released at the beginning of 2019 with the sound evolution of 16th Cellar Studio in Rome (Fleshgod Apocalypse, Hideous Divinity, Hour of Penance), starting a path towards the Swedish old school Death sound “HM2 style”.

However, with the arrival of the Covid pandemic, despite growing approval and greater support for the international live scene such as Entombed A.D., Cripple Bastards, and Benediction, after 5 years of activity, Pietro decided to abandon the group leaving to Gregorio, the rhythmic player who just recently entered the group, the task of replacing him.

Giacomo Rusconi also entered the band as the second guitarist, the group embarked on a path of musical evolution in the following years in which it abandoned the blues influences to embrace a more black metal style and worked on texts in Venetian dialect along with lyrical influences inspired by the lagoon folklore.

During the summer of 2022, the recordings of the third studio work “Undead Island” were concluded with the support of the AudioCore Studio, which further develops the sound path started on the basis of the Swedish HM2 sound.
